Early Origins of the Gevers family

The surname Gevers was first found in Oldenburg in Lower Saxony where the name Goverts was anciently associated with the tribal conflicts of the area. They declared allegiances to many nobles and princes of early history, lending their influence in struggles for power and status within the region. They branched into many houses, and their contributions were sought by many leaders in their search for power.

Gevers Spelling Variations

Spelling variations of this family name include: Goverts, Govaerts, Govaert, Gevers, Geverdes, Gevertz, Gaverts, Gäfert, Coverts and many more.
